Gado Gado (veggies With Peanut Sauce)
Total Time: 1 hr 10 mins
Preparation Time: 50 mins
Cook Time: 20 mins
Ingredients
- Servings: 4
- 1 tablespoon peanut oil
- 1 onion, finely chopped
- 2 garlic cloves, finely chopped
- 2 red chilies, finely chopped
- 1 teaspoon shrimp paste (optional)
- 8 ounces crunchy peanut butter, organic and unsalted
- 8 ounces coconut milk
- 8 ounces water
- 2 teaspoons ketjap manis
- 1 tablespoon tomato sauce
- 8 ounces potatoes
- 2 carrots
- 6 1/2 ounces green beans
- 1/4 cabbage, shredded
- 3 hard-boiled eggs
- 6 1/2 ounces bean sprouts
- 1/2 cucumber
- 4 ounces firm tofu
- 1/2 cup unsalted peanuts
Recipe
- 1 prepare the veggies however you best like them. steamed, fresh, parboiled, fried. whatever you like. cut everything to bite size. any veggies are fine, above is just a list of ideas.
- 2 heat the oil in a pan, add the onion and garlic and cook low for 8 minutes, stirring regularly.
- 3 add the chili and shrimp paste and cook another minute. remove from heat and add peanut butter. stir until well mixed.
- 4 return to heat and add coconut milk and water. bring to a boil, stirring constantly.
- 5 reduce the heat; add kecap manis and tomato sauce. simmer another minute and allow to cool.
- 6 arrange the vegetables on a plate and drizzle with the sauce. leave most of the sauce in a bowl for dipping.
